Output 84655156a1c276d3f226ecd7dae447a9b0ed548bb5f1720a77dcd4f3ccb4db06:1

value
119384
script pubkey
OP_0 OP_PUSHBYTES_20 abc7b3cbf47d43997fb31065956151b60b8e1068
address
bc1q40rm8jl504pejlanzpje2c23kc9cuyrgtghyy7
transaction
84655156a1c276d3f226ecd7dae447a9b0ed548bb5f1720a77dcd4f3ccb4db06
spent
true